Problem 1: \( 3\frac{8}{9} \)

Step 1: Multiply whole number by denominator

Multiply \( 3 \) (whole number) by \( 9 \) (denominator): \( 3\times9 = 27 \)

Step 2: Add numerator

Add the numerator \( 8 \) to the result: \( 27 + 8 = 35 \)

Step 3: Form improper fraction

The denominator remains \( 9 \), so the fraction is \( \frac{35}{9} \)
